The project was joined after the building permit had already been obtained. The originally reinforced concrete-framed structure was immediately redesigned into a steel structure system. Fire resistance compliance for the columns was ensured through concrete filling. Thanks to the selected structural framework, the main girders were subject to a more favorable 15-minute fire resistance requirement, which could be achieved by the steel structure itself through the appropriate section selection, without additional fire protection.
While the steel structure was being fabricated, we completed the foundation works, then assembled and clad the building on-site. Our contract also included the execution of all additional construction works except for the electrical installations.
